Characteristics of a diesel fuel heater. An increase in viscosity with decreasing temperature, which is accompanied by turbidity, crystallization and further curing. With a significant increase in viscosity, the normal operation of the fuel system will be disrupted until the diesel fuel supply ceases completely. Diesel heaters are used in cars and trucks to counter these negative factors. Diesel heaters usually have two functions. Heated diesel fuel when starting the engine, the so-called heating. And maintaining a certain temperature of diesel fuel during engine operation, also called intermediate heating. These functions can be performed both individually and jointly.

Diesel heaters. Diesel heaters include. Fine filter heaters, flexible belt heaters and fuel inlet warmers. The basis of these devices is an electric battery-powered heating element. The fine fuel filter is the most vulnerable part of the fuel system. Because due to the low temperature, its capacity deteriorates. Bandage heaters (patch) are used to heat the fine filter. The water heater is turned on by the driver for 3-5 minutes and provides heating in the negative temperature range from 5 to 40 ° C.

Due to their flexibility, flexible strip heaters can be installed at different locations in the fuel system. Fuel lines, fuel filter. They provide both pre-launch and mid-flight fuel warm-up. The prefabricated fuel inlets are equipped with an electric heating element. When the engine is running, the fuel inlet can be heated by heat exchange with the heated coolant. Raw diesel heaters. There are two ways to heat diesel fuel in motion - electric and liquid. Electric heaters include instantaneous heaters and flexible heaters. As a rule, the heating flow is installed in front of the fine filter in the section of the fuel line. These devices are powered by a running car generator.

Pre-heaters for liquid diesel fuel are represented by heated air intakes and coils. The coil is a spiral tube that closes the corresponding fuel line. Electric heaters and mainstream heaters can be combined into a diesel fuel heating system. Depending on the air temperature, the electronic control unit maintains the optimum temperature of diesel fuel. Activating some heaters. In cars, the fuel tank is usually installed in front of the rear axle under the rear seat, outside the deformation zone of the car when impacted from behind. The volume of the fuel tank must provide mileage in the range of 400-600 km. The tank is mounted on the car body using tape brackets. Metal damage protection can be installed at the bottom of the fuel tank. To prevent heating of the fuel tank by elements of the exhaust system, heat-insulating seals are used. Fuel tanks are made of metal, aluminum, steel or plastic. The most popular material at the moment is plastic, high density polyethylene. The advantage of plastic tanks is the better use of the installation site. Because in production you can get a fuel tank of any shape and thus reach your maximum volume.

Plastic is not susceptible to corrosion, but the walls of the tank are permeable to hydrocarbons at the molecular level. To prevent leakage of microfuel, plastic containers are multilayer. In some projects, the inside of the tank is fluorinated, which prevents leakage. Metal fuel tanks are welded from stamped sheet. Aluminum is used to store gasoline, diesel, steel and gas. For vehicles with gasoline engines, an electric fuel pump is installed in the fuel tank. That provides fuel injection into the system. The design of the car provides technological access to the pump, rear hatch. A suitable sensor is installed in the tank to monitor the fuel level. It forms a single device with a fuel pump (gasoline engines) or is installed separately (diesel engines). The sensor consists of a float and a potentiometer. When the fuel level decreases, the float drops, the resistance of the connected potentiometer changes, and the voltage in the circuit decreases. In this case, the arrow of the fuel level indicator on the dashboard is rejected. In fuel tanks of complex design and large volume, two fuel level sensors can be installed that work together.

For efficient operation, the tank must maintain a constant atmospheric pressure. This problem is solved using the fuel tank ventilation system, which neutralizes the emission as a result of fuel consumption from the tank. It also contributes to the displacement of excess air when refueling the fuel tank. Counteracts pressure increase due to fuel heating. At low pressure, the fuel tank may deform, and the fuel supply may cease, at high pressure, it may burst. Modern cars use a closed ventilation system. That is, the fuel tank is not directly related to the atmosphere.

Fuel tank ventilation schemes used in cars can vary significantly. Nevertheless, it is possible to determine the common elements responsible for the intake of air into the fuel tank and the emission of fuel vapor from it. The problem of air suction in case of vacuum is solved with the help of a safety valve. The valve is installed in the filler cap. It is basically a check valve that allows air to flow in one direction and blocks its movement in the other. When the flow in the tank increases, atmospheric pressure compresses the valve spring. As a result, air enters the tank and the pressure in it is equalized with atmospheric pressure. When refueling a fuel tank, excess fuel vapor is displaced through a vent pipe located parallel to the fuel line.

At the end of the pipeline there may be a compensating reservoir. In which an excess of gasoline vapor builds up during refueling. The tank does not come into contact with the atmosphere, but is connected by a separate pipeline to the adsorber of the gas vapor recovery system. A gravity valve is also installed at the end of the ventilation duct. This prevents the spillage of fuel from the tank when the car capsizes. The valve is activated when the vehicle is tilted above 45 °. Fuel vapors obtained during heating are removed from the fuel tank using a gas vapor recovery system. This system is an integral part of the fuel tank ventilation system. The fuel temperature sensor can be installed in the fuel tank for efficient operation of the gas vapor recovery system.
